6872 How far does Lucifer's power reach....

July 15, 1957: Book 74

In the beginning all beingness was radiant with light, for it came forth from the eternal light and was in its original substance the same as He from Whom it had proceeded. God is light and power in Himself.... And He also radiated light and strength into infinity. But He gave His emanations forms, He produced beings from Himself which were created in His image.... which is not to be understood that these forms were narrowly limited shapes but that they were self-aware spiritual beings which were also able to radiate their light and strength in all directions, which were equipped with the ability to think and free will, which recognized themselves as creatures of an infinitely stronger power and which were also in contact with this power through the word.... They were in fullest knowledge, because God revealed Himself to them through the word, since His creatures were unable to behold Him yet should constantly know about His presence, about His will and about their actual purpose.... And their bliss was immeasurable, for they were also permeated by love and the aim of their love was only ever God, Who made them ever more happy. But they did not remain in this bliss.... for that being, which was initially created by God, which first came into being as a result of His will to love, was not satisfied with merely hearing its creator.... it also wanted to behold Him, and because this desire could not be fulfilled for it.... since the eternal centre of light and strength is not visible to the beings emanated by Him.... it recognized itself as the first and supreme visible entity, which was therefore also recognizable as such to all spiritual, self-aware beings, and it raised itself to become their dominating power.... This being certainly knew that it itself was also first created, and thus it also had to acknowledge the creating power as being above it, for the word which proved the God and creator also sounded to it.... It also knew about His will, it had the brightest realization itself. But it also possessed free will. And this will was directed against God.... The being did not want to be dependent on a higher power, it did not want to draw its strength from God but it believed itself to be powerful to such an extent that it rejected God's strength. It doubted God's strength because He did not present Himself to it in a visible way. And it also tried to transfer its will to the beings which its creator's will had let arise from God with the use of strength. For to be full of light and strength also meant to be able to create and shape without limitation. But the will directed against God had the consequence that light and strength diminished because this will now prevented the influx of the strength of love from God. Consequently, the first-created being also took.... now the adversary of God.... diminished in light and strength the more it exerted itself by creating ever new beings.... As long as he made use of God's strength he was therefore also able to create, but when he rejected it his creative power was also put to an end.... the more his resistance to God increased, the more his creative power decreased.... For the apostasy from God was not a sudden one, but took place over an endless period of time. It began with a brief turning away and repeated opening of oneself to God's strength of love and thus also the continued creation of new beings, and it ended with complete resistance to the divine illumination of love.... which also meant complete inability to create. But God's adversary now saw his strength in the endless host of beings created by his will. For with diminishing strength the light of knowledge had also diminished, so that he, darkened in spirit, was unable to recognize the significance of his resistance to God.... He is devoid of all knowledge and creative power.... but he nevertheless has great power, for it consists in his great following, which is fundamentally 'strength from God', as well as he himself is once-radiated strength. His and his followers' power therefore consists in being able to offer resistance.... and thus to prevent God Himself, Who does not violently break any resistance, from making His creatures happy. God is love, and love creates bliss. Those beings therefore believe they have power over God because they impose restrictions on Him in His activity of love.... They rebel against God and are not hindered in their intention because God's love does not force itself but has to be accepted voluntarily. Their whole strength therefore consists of offering resistance themselves and also influencing the more yielding spiritual to intensified resistance.... And they also retain this strength until they voluntarily surrender and, through God's illumination of love, also regain possession of creative power.... (15.7.1957) But they will never be able to use their strength to let things of any kind come into being.... They lack creative power, for this is only effective in association with God; but as soon as the being places itself outside God's circle of love, it can also no longer draw the 'creating' power.... and thus also God's counter-spirit, which deprived itself of the strength flowing to it through its ever-deepening fall. Before Jesus' death on the cross his strength was sufficient to keep his followers in bondage, that is, to prevent them from drawing strength of love from God in order to be able to detach themselves from him. For he kept them in complete blindness and they did not recognize the cause of their weakness and blindness. But this power has also been broken through Jesus Christ, and thus the once fallen beings can also find redemption. And now the adversary only concentrates his remaining power on his God-opposing activity, that he thus seeks to destroy what God let come into being, that he seeks to dissolve material shells in order to liberate the spiritual within.... in the belief that he will thereby regain it himself. But even for such destructions his power is not enough and every work of creation is safe from his direct destructive influence.... And therefore he tries it in a roundabout way by trying to make the human being's will submissive to his plans.... Thus the human being who has a certain amount of strength in earthly life again for the purpose of testing his own will has to carry out such destructions. Nevertheless, satan's power is still inconceivably great, only towards this very appendage, which is why Jesus Christ died on the cross to bring salvation to the once fallen, to help him against him. But when the fall of Lucifer is spoken of, this fall covered eons, periods of time for which you have no conception. And countless beings were created in these endless periods of time, for Lucifer's separation from God was not suddenly accomplished, and thus as long as he still kept contact with God he also still drew the strength necessary for creation from God, which is why all beings are also God's share and His work of return applies to all beings. But the created beings became more and more God-opposing the more their creator turned away from God of his own free will until Lucifer was able to create the infinite creation.... until Lucifer persuaded the endless host of created spirits to completely separate from God.... until he considered himself the source of strength and influenced the created beings in the same sense so that they blindly followed him when they were given the right of self-determination by which they could have separated themselves from their creator and turned to God, Who also revealed Himself to them in the fullest light but Whom they were unable to behold either. But the countless fallen beings also need eons for their complete return.... And therefore new creations have to arise again and again, i.e., again and again hardened spiritual substance, the deeply sunk spiritual substance, is dissolved and banished in these creations in order to start on the path of return to God.... But the resistance of the last created substance is so strong that it still has to spend endless times in its hardening before it can also start the ascent in the works of creation.... Thus new creations will also arise throughout endless times which God's will, His wisdom and might, will allow to emerge, and His adversary's power and strength will diminish more and more because every new creation will wrest a part of its adherence from him, even if eternities will still pass until even the last fallen thing has become matter.... But the deeply fallen is not conscious of being.... and therefore cannot harass the already more mature spiritual. It is completely suspended, and struck with blindness it merely contributes to strengthening the opponent of God's consciousness of power.... because he too is completely without knowledge. Only once the spiritual substance has regained self-awareness and now directs its will wrongly again will it be able to use its power on behalf of its lord and wreak havoc among people.... And this is the right granted by God to His adversary to fight for his followers during the time of freedom of will as a human being. He and his vassals truly make good use of this time, but the human being has a very safe help in the divine redeemer Jesus Christ, and if he makes use of it the adversary's strength and power is completely broken, then he has become free from him and finally returns to his father's house again....
